This immersive journey explores some of Europe's most important Cold War cities, tracing the hidden world of espionage, intelligence, and divided ideologies. From Berlin's iconic spy sites and former Stasi headquarters to Prague's surveillance legacy and Vienna's role as a neutral hub of international intelligence, the tour reveals the secret operations, double agents, and political tensions that shaped postwar Europe.
Highlights: Germany (Berlin, Leipzig) · Czech Republic (Prague) · Austria (Vienna)
Duration: 9 nights / 10 days
